Drawing from an album rebound in the BM containing 15 leaves with 22 drawings and 6 prints laid down on the recto and often also on the verso, with mainly topographical views, figure studies, birds and butterflies, and other subjects; including views of the Colosseum, Rochester Castle, the Temple of Theseus, cottages, a seascape, a design for a titlepage, Masonic subjects, drawing-room interiors (one with two men fighting), women carrying children, a portrait of William Barston of Churton, a coat-of-arms, vignettes (instruments of astronomy and cartography, vases of flowers) and facsimiles of Shakespeare's signatures
Most sketches in watercolour, brush or pen and ink, and graphite

- One drawing has the registration number 1891-9-17-29*, and the two prints of facsimiles have been registered under one number (1891-9-17-29).
There are additional manuscript numbers 1-28 on the recto and/or verso of most album leaves.
The album also includes a manuscript note about the two artists, another note (dated 19th September 1841) from the Duke of Sussex to Prince Albert's Treasurer on the subject of John Harris junior, and a cutting from the 'Times Literary Supplement' with a column on 'John Harris, Facsimilist'.
The facsimiles of Shakespeare's signature are accompanied by a label stating the provenance of the originals - a deed or sale and a mortgage.
See the Register for a description of individual leaves.
